SBP Cuts Freelancer Payment Processing Time to Just One Day
The State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) has introduced new measures to make life easier for freelancers and IT exporters. Now, banks must process inward export receipts and outward remittances from Exporters’ Special Foreign Currency Accounts (ESFCAs) within one working day at the maximum. PTA Receives Over 166,000 Internet and Telecom Complaints in 2024-25
The Pakistan Telecommunication Authority (PTA) received a total of 166,046 complaints against telecom and internet services during the fiscal year 2024-25. Most complaints were submitted through online portals, the PTA mobile app, and toll-free helplines. Out of these, 159,325 complaints were against mobile operators. Telenor Pakistan Joins Ufone: PTA Gives Conditional Approval for Historic Deal
The Pakistan Telecommunication Authority (PTA) has given conditional approval for the merger of Telenor Pakistan with Ufone (Pak Telecom Mobile Limited – PTML). This long-awaited move will create one of the largest mobile operators in the country. Pakistan’s Mobile Production Boom Outpaces Imports as Smartphone Use Rises
Pakistan’s local manufacturing and assembly plants have shown strong growth in mobile phone production at the start of 2026. During the first two months, around 4.57 million mobile phones were produced locally, including 2.03 million smartphones and 2.54 million 2G devices.
